Nightlord: Sunset - Plot & Excerpts

When the sunset was over, the pain diminished, but it did not go away.
    Then came the thirst.  The hunger.  Oh, yes.  I was hungry.  My body was demanding blood to fix the problems it was having, and demanding it now.
    But I laid there and waited, breathing deeply—I didn’t need to, but it’s a calming thing—and tried to keep the upper hand on my hunger.  It wasn’t as bad as I’d felt in the magicians’ circle.  That had been starvation.  This was intense, moreso than I’d ever felt as a mortal, but not beyond my strength to endure.
    At least, for a while.
    It was distracting, though, and made the minutes crawl by.  Where was Utai?  Why hadn’t she come yet?  Come to that, where was everyone else?  Why was I waiting here?  I could be out in the dark, hunting rabbits, foxes, deer, those big cats—what were they called?… tuva, that’s right… The door opened and Utai came in.
